Webb20 jan. 2024 · ‘The RIBA Plan of Work was initiated in 1963 to provide a framework for architects to use on projects with their clients, bringing greater clarity to the different stages of a project. It has evolved over the years to reflect changing trends in project approaches and has become an industry-wide tool’ – RIBA. WebbThe main changes are to do with building information modelling (BIM) – the technology of design – and sustainability. BIM is now fully part of the Plan of Work, while the importance of sustainability has been made much clearer.
